Who needs form nj-1041 - new:
01
Estates and trusts: The form nj-1041 - new is typically used by estates and trusts in New Jersey to report their income, deductions, credits, and tax liability.
02
Estate executors: Executors of a deceased person's estate may need to file form nj-1041 - new on behalf of the estate if it generates income.
03
Trustees: Trustees of personal and business trusts may be required to file form nj-1041 - new to report the trust's income and tax liability.
04
Fiscal year filers: Individuals or entities with a fiscal year differing from the calendar year may need to use form nj-1041 - new to report their income and taxes for the appropriate period.
05
Non-resident trusts: Non-resident trusts that have New Jersey source income or own property in New Jersey may be required to file form nj-1041 - new.

What is form nj-1041 - new?
Form NJ-1041 - New Jersey Fiduciary Return is a tax form used by estates and trusts to report income, deductions, and credits for the tax year.
Who is required to file form nj-1041 - new?
Any estate or trust that has New Jersey-source income or is required to file a federal Form 1041 must file Form NJ-1041 - New Jersey Fiduciary Return.
How to fill out form nj-1041 - new?
To fill out form NJ-1041 - New Jersey Fiduciary Return, you need to provide information about the estate or trust, including income, deductions, credits, and any other required information as per the instructions provided with the form.
What is the purpose of form nj-1041 - new?
The purpose of form NJ-1041 - New Jersey Fiduciary Return is to report and calculate the tax liability for estates and trusts in the state of New Jersey.
What information must be reported on form nj-1041 - new?
Form NJ-1041 - New Jersey Fiduciary Return requires reporting of various information, including income from New Jersey sources, deductions, exemptions, tax credits, and any other relevant information as per the form instructions.
